1. Understanding the Basics: What are Differential Equations?



At its heart, a differential equation is an equation involving a function and its derivatives. Instead of simply stating an equality between variables (like 2x + 3 = 7), it relates the rate of change of a function to its value. For instance, the simple equation dy/dx = 2x describes a function whose derivative is twice its independent variable. This seemingly straightforward equation hides a powerful concept: it describes the process of change, not just the result.

We broadly classify differential equations as ordinary differential equations (ODEs), involving only ordinary derivatives (derivatives with respect to a single variable), and partial differential equations (PDEs), involving partial derivatives (derivatives with respect to multiple variables). This article focuses primarily on ODEs, the foundational building blocks for understanding many systems.

A real-world example? Consider Newton's second law of motion, F = ma. This isn't just a simple equation; it's a second-order ODE when expressed as: m(d²x/dt²) = F(x,t), where x is position, t is time, and F is the force, which can depend on position and time. Solving this equation allows us to determine the position and velocity of an object under the influence of a given force.

2. Elementary Methods for Solving ODEs: A Toolkit for Problem Solving



Solving ODEs involves finding the function that satisfies the equation. Several techniques are used depending on the equation's structure. These include:

Separation of variables: Useful for ODEs where we can algebraically separate the dependent and independent variables and their respective differentials. This method leads to direct integration. For example, solving dy/dx = x/y leads to a straightforward integration process.

Integrating factors: Used for first-order linear ODEs, this technique involves multiplying the equation by a strategically chosen function to make it integrable.

Homogeneous and non-homogeneous linear ODEs: Linear ODEs with constant coefficients can be solved using characteristic equations, providing elegant analytical solutions. Non-homogeneous equations require a combination of homogeneous solutions and particular solutions.

Exact differential equations: These equations can be solved by identifying a potential function whose total differential equals the given equation.

These methods, while seemingly theoretical, are crucial tools in numerous applications, from designing optimal control systems (integrating factors) to modelling population growth (separation of variables).

3. Boundary Value Problems: Adding Constraints to the System



Boundary value problems (BVPs) introduce a crucial constraint: the solution must satisfy specific conditions at the boundaries of the problem's domain. This significantly alters the approach to finding solutions. For example, consider a heated rod where the temperatures at both ends are fixed. This temperature constraint acts as a boundary condition.

Solving BVPs often involves techniques like:

Finite difference methods: These approximate the derivatives using finite differences, transforming the BVP into a system of algebraic equations that can be solved numerically.

Shooting methods: These iterative methods "shoot" solutions from one boundary, adjusting the initial conditions until the boundary conditions at the other end are satisfied.

Finite element methods: These methods divide the domain into smaller elements, approximating the solution within each element and enforcing continuity across the boundaries.


The application of BVPs is wide-ranging. Analyzing the deflection of a beam under load requires solving a BVP with boundary conditions specifying the supports, while modeling the steady-state temperature distribution in a plate necessitates boundary conditions specifying the temperature or heat flux at the edges.

4. Applications Across Disciplines



The applications of solving ODEs and BVPs span virtually every scientific and engineering discipline:

Mechanical Engineering: Analyzing vibrations, fluid flow, heat transfer.
Electrical Engineering: Circuit analysis, signal processing.
Chemical Engineering: Reactor design, transport phenomena.
Physics: Classical mechanics, quantum mechanics, electromagnetism.
Biology: Population dynamics, epidemic modeling.

The ability to model and analyze these systems provides invaluable insights, leading to improved designs, better predictions, and a deeper understanding of the world around us.

Expert-Level FAQs:



1. How do you handle singular points in ODEs? Singular points require special techniques, such as Frobenius series methods or phase plane analysis, to find solutions around the singularity.

2. What are the convergence criteria for numerical methods used to solve BVPs? Numerical methods for BVPs require careful consideration of convergence criteria, such as mesh refinement and error estimation techniques, to ensure accurate and reliable results.

3. How does the choice of boundary conditions affect the solution of a BVP? Boundary conditions dictate the solution's behavior at the domain boundaries. Different boundary conditions can lead to drastically different solutions, even for the same differential equation.

4. What are some advanced techniques for solving nonlinear BVPs? Nonlinear BVPs often require iterative methods like Newton-Raphson or continuation methods, which may require sophisticated strategies for handling convergence issues.

5. How can we assess the stability of solutions to ODEs? Stability analysis techniques, such as linearization and Lyapunov functions, help determine whether small perturbations in the initial conditions lead to significant changes in the solution over time. This is crucial for understanding the long-term behavior of dynamic systems.
